Key Cost Influencers
Home foundation leveling in Lake Orion, MI, involves stabilizing and raising a home's foundation to ensure structural integrity and prevent future issues. The scope of work can vary based on the foundation type and extent of settlement, making it important to understand typical project components and considerations.
- Materials: Commonly used materials include concrete piers, steel supports, and mudjacking foam, selected based on foundation type and soil conditions.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small adjustments under specific areas to comprehensive leveling of entire foundations, depending on the severity of settlement.
- Labor Complexity: The complexity varies with foundation design, accessibility, and underlying soil conditions, often requiring specialized equipment and techniques.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Lake Orion may require permits for foundation work, especially for larger or structural modifications.
- Additional Options: Optional services may include waterproofing, drainage improvements, or foundation crack repairs to enhance long-term stability.
